#350928 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#350928 is composed of 20.8% red, 3.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 83% magenta, 24.5%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 317.7 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 12.2%. #350928 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a1250 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

#350928 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#350928 has RGB values of R:53, G:9,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.25,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3475752.

Shades and Tints of #350928
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f9 is the lightest one.
